    Quote Originally Posted by evn View Post
    The menu problem is easy enough to solve: use Lua to build your menu, bind the appropriate mouse/keyboard events, and toss that all into your aura.
    I wouldn't recommend it and I'm not going to do it for you because it's tedious, but if you've got your heart set on it:

    http://wowprogramming.com/utils/xmlbrowser

    You can use the Blizzard code as a reference and then just copy/past it (I don't know if you'll have to translate from the frame.xml format, but that's easy tnough) or you could also pull down any popular unit frame addon and look at how they've handled menus: it'll be similar to what Blizzard did.
